As for option 1, you can largely use binary data for the send and recv strings, but it has to be completely static (no nonces or anything). It can span multiple packets, but cannot be a back-and-forth application layer handshake; it's just "send this data and expect this other data back" and that's it. It sounds like this isn't sufficient for your needs.
As for option 2, that should be workable. As of v9 (released nearly 5 years ago), BIG-IP runs on a Linux platform, not BSD.
Your third option should also be workable. Monitors can be tied to a different port than the pool member port.
